Step-by-step explanation:
In C4 photosynthesis, the product that exits the mesophyll cells via plasmodesmata and enters the bundle sheath cells is malic acid. It is rapidly transferred from the mesophyll to the bundle sheath cells, where it is converted to pyruvate. The carbon dioxide released during this process is fixed by Rubisco in the Calvin cycle. The remaining three-carbon fragment is transported back to the mesophyll cells. This system allows for more efficient water use and faster carbon fixation in C4 plants.
